Common Examination Methods





How can one guarantee the top quality of bonded joints throughout the assessment procedure? The execution of numerous examination approaches is essential in evaluating weld stability and recognizing possible problems. Usual methods consist of Visual Examination (VT), which is often the very first line of protection, enabling inspectors to detect surface flaws such as cracks, porosity, or insufficient blend by aesthetically analyzing the welds.


Ultrasonic Examining (UT) is another extensively used method, using high-frequency audio waves to determine interior defects within the weld. This method is especially effective for identifying concerns that are not visible to the nude eye. Radiographic Checking (RT) makes use of X-rays or gamma rays to create photos of the weld, enabling the identification of volumetric issues, such as voids or inclusions.


Magnetic Particle Checking (MT) and Liquid Penetrant Testing (PT) are also prominent methods, concentrating on surface area issues. MT counts on electromagnetic fields to reveal surface and near-surface gaps, while PT includes using a fluid dye to highlight imperfections. Each of these techniques offers a distinct objective, making certain the detailed assessment of bonded joints and protecting architectural integrity and safety.


Standards for Examining Welds



The evaluation of welds is assisted by a collection of well established criteria that ensure both functionality and security in welded structures. These standards encompass different aspects, including weld size, account, and infiltration, which need to comply with specified standards. Conformity with industry codes, such as those set by the American Welding Society (AWS) or the American Culture of Mechanical Engineers (ASME), is vital in establishing the acceptability of a weld.

Visual inspection offers as the very first line of examination, concentrating on surface blemishes such as cracks, porosity, and inconsistent bead profiles. Furthermore, dimensional checks analyze the weld's size and geometry against layout requirements. Non-destructive screening (NDT) methods, such as ultrasonic screening (UT) or radiographic screening (RT), even more improve evaluation by identifying interior flaws that may endanger weld stability.


Weld metallurgy plays an important duty; the examination takes into consideration the combination top quality between base and filler materials, in addition to heat-affected zones. The overall mechanical properties, consisting of tensile strength and ductility, should meet the requirements established for the certain application. Jointly, these standards ensure that welds not only meet aesthetic criteria yet also perform reliably under functional conditions.


Function of Welding Inspectors



A welding assessor's experience is crucial in making certain the stability and high quality of welded frameworks. These professionals play an important role in the construction and building and construction procedure by validating that welding operations abide by developed specs and criteria. Their obligations include a thorough variety of jobs, including visual examination of welds, assessing welding paperwork, and conducting non-destructive screening (NDT) techniques such as ultrasonic or radiographic testing to recognize problems.

These examiners frequently work together with designers and task managers to resolve any concerns that emerge throughout the welding procedure, offering referrals for restorative actions when required.


In addition to technical skills, effective interaction is vital, as welding assessors should convey searchings for clearly to stakeholders and facilitate training and assistance for welders. Eventually, their function is integral to preserving safety and security and integrity in welded structures, adding substantially to the overall success of construction projects.
